Determining Common Door Issues
Before diving into the repair process, it's necessary to identify the particular problems your door is dealing with. Here are some common problems and their signs: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Signs: The door is challenging to open or close, or it does not latch appropriately.Causes: Warping, misalignment, or inflamed wood.
Gaps Around the Door
Symptoms: Drafts, cold air, or light coming through the spaces.Causes: Loose or damaged weatherstripping, spaces in the frame.
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Signs: The door droops, or the hinges are noisy.Causes: Loose screws, worn-out hinges, or damaged hinge plates.
Broken Locks or Latches
Signs: The door will not lock, or the latch is stuck.Causes: Worn-out mechanisms, damaged parts, or incorrect installation.
Split or Damaged Panels
Signs: Visible fractures, chips, or damages in the door surface.Causes: Impact damage, weather condition exposure, or bad maintenance.Comprehending the Costs
The cost of door repairs can vary extensively depending upon the extent of the damage and the products needed. Here's a breakdown of typical costs for various repairs:
Sticking or Binding Doors
Products Needed: Wood filler, sandpaper, lube.Cost: ₤ 5 - ₤ 20.Labor: DIY (free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Spaces Around the Door
Materials Needed: Weatherstripping, caulk.Cost: ₤ 10 - ₤ 50.Labor: DIY (complimentary)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Loose or Damaged Hinges
Products Needed: New screws, lubricant, replacement hinges.Expense: ₤ 10 - ₤ 30.Labor: DIY (totally free) or professional (₤ 50 - ₤ 100).
Broken Locks or Latches
Materials Needed: New lock or latch mechanism.Cost: ₤ 20 - ₤ 100.Labor: DIY (complimentary) or professional (₤ 100 - ₤ 200).
Cracked or Damaged Panels

Q: Can I repair a door myself, or should I employ a professional?
A: Many door repairs can be managed DIY, especially for small issues like sticking doors or spaces. Nevertheless, for more complex issues like broken locks or extensive damage, hiring a professional might be more cost-effective and guarantee a correct repair.
Q: How frequently should I examine my doors for maintenance?
A: It's a great idea to check your doors at least once a year for indications of wear and tear. Routine maintenance can help avoid little problems from ending up being significant problems.
Q: What are some preventive steps to prevent door repairs?
A: Keep your doors well-kept by frequently lubricating hinges, checking weatherstripping, and attending to any small problems without delay. Additionally, ensure correct ventilation to prevent warping and swelling.
Q: Can I use any kind of wood filler for door repairs?
A: It's finest to use a wood filler that is specifically designed for the type of wood your door is made from. This will make sure a much better match and a more long lasting repair.
Q: How can I inform if my door is beyond repair and requires replacement?
A: If your door has substantial damage, such as big fractures, considerable warping, or multiple stopped working repair attempts, it may be more cost-effective to replace it. A new door can likewise improve energy effectiveness and security.
